/* -*- C -*- */ $includedir = "/tlink/servizi/registrazionidw"; include("$includedir/functions.inc"); // // Luca R. controllo che la richiesta sia arrivata da uno script identificabile // //$provenienza = script_validation( __FILE__ ); //$script_lancio = __FILE__ ; // DA RIABILITATE DOPO TEST $provenienza = script_validation( $PHP_SELF ); $script_lancio = $PHP_SELF ; include("$includedir/header-new.inc"); if($sent == 1) { // // Luca R. per "Accettazione Condizioni" // if( isnull( $accetto )){ include( "$includedir/mainform-new.inc" ); } else { # Controlla se esistono campi obbligatori vuoti if(is_empty()) { echo "
Attenzione! Compilare tutti i campi obbligatori!
\n";
resendform();
//exit;
}
else
{
switch(validazione_codf($codicefiscale, $cognome, $nome)){
/*
* Codice non valido
*/
case 1:
echo "
Attenzione! Il codice fiscale non è corretto."; echo "
Se il problema persiste contatta Directa World
al seguente indirizzo:";
echo "info@directaworld.it
\n";
resendcodf();
break;
/*
* Codice gia' inserito
*/
case 2:
echo "
Attenzione!Il codice fiscale risulta gia' registrato."; echo "
Per eventuali accertamenti contattare Directa World
al seguente indirizzo:";
echo "info@directaworld.it
\n";
echo "specificando il motivo della comunicazione.
\n";
resendcodf();
break;
/*
* Codice corretto
*/
case 0:
$id = scriviutente();
if( $id == "" ){
echo "Errore in registrazione ( riferire errore \"NO_ID\" )";
exit;
}
system ( "echo $addtext > /tmp/OK_" );
/*
// Luca R. - se proveniamo da una estensione particolare possiamo fare
// la registrazione diretta piuttosto che passare tramite email
*/
if( $provenienza == "T" ){
readfile( "http://".$regist_host."/validate.php3?id=$id&invia_header=NO" );
}
else{
inviamail();
echo "
| ";
echo " Ti manca solo un piccolo passo per terminare la registrazione. Riceverai in poco tempo un messaggio di e-mail nel quale devi necessariamente cliccare sul link di convalida."; echo " Se hai delle difficoltà nel terminare la tua iscrizione su Directa World, contattaci subito a questo indirizzo: info@directaworld.it ."; echo " |